  • Is it cheaper to install larger bathroom tiles?

    When working out tiling costs it's important to consider both the cost of materials and labour on a square metre basis. Of course, larger tiles will be more expensive than smaller ones but you will need to compare the total per m2 price to see which tile is really cheaper. Regarding installation, smaller tiles will take longer due to more needing to be fitted on with more spacers and grouting being required so this will typically be reflected in the price, although many wall tiling projects, in particular, will utilise a variety of tiles sizes or at least perhaps have a feature section of some different tiles which may influence the overall price. Also, depending on how you want the tiles to be laid this may involve more tile cutting which is why we like to discuss each project completely independently in order to give an accurate quote and see where overall you get the bathroom you want without having to compromise to much.

  • What's the difference between a wet room and a shower room?

    A shower room is normally a fully enclosed zone where you will have your showers. Designed specifically for this purpose, unless your shower is over your bath, you will step up onto a shower tray. The shower tray sits on top of your bathroom floor and the tray itself provides the waterproof floor on which you stand to take your shower. 

    A wet room may or may not be enclosed as the shower area and typically has the same floor tiles as seen throughout the rest of the bathroom floor.  A slope is formed by the floor tiles to channel the shower water to the drain. To ensure a watertight floor waterproof membranes are placed across the floor and partway up the walls near the shower area referred to as 'tanking'.

    If you think about your current bathroom or shower room, you’ll notice that there are zones in the room that are waterproof and others that are not. We usually have tiled areas around the bath or the shower to keep the water out of the walls, but the flooring and other areas are not waterproofed. However, in a full wet room, the entire room is like a sealed, waterproof box. All of the walls will be specially treated and tiled – as will the floor – and this will stop any leaks or dampness from getting into other parts of the house. As wet rooms are fully waterproof, there is often no need for a separate shower tray, as the water just flows into the integrated drain formed within the floor tiles.

  • What's the best underfloor heating for a bathroom?

    This will depend on what heating system you currently have but since most homes have traditional gas-powered boilers feeding radiators throughout the house to just install underfloor heating into one relatively 'small' room of a house, electric is much cheaper to fit and requires less height - so you won't need to step up into your bathroom from the landing.

    Whilst electricity is a little more expensive to run the beauty about just having an electric underfloor heating in your bathroom is that you can time it accurately for when you know you will be using that room so you can be in complete control of only having it on when you need it.
